Charles Hoskinson, who co-founded Ethereum in 2013, has emerged as a prominent figure in the blockchain space after founding Cardano, a proof-of-stake blockchain that has surpassed a market capitalization of $20 billion. His departure from Ethereum in 2014, due to disagreements with Vitalik Buterin over the project's direction, led him to create a new foundation in Cardano.

After his departure from Ethereum, Hoskinson took a six-month break before re-entering the industry with the establishment of IOHK, which is responsible for developing Cardano. Cardano was launched in 2017 and has become one of the leading cryptocurrencies by market cap, primarily utilizing its token ADA. The project's governance is evolving to incorporate community control through a system called Voltaire-era governance, which empowers ADA holders to elect representatives and vote on platform upgrades.
In various public statements, Hoskinson has emphasized his intent to make himself unnecessary in the governance of decentralized projects, asserting that the focus should be on creating sustainable systems that do not rely on a central figure.
